get on avic411.com everything you need to know is in the stickies there. Its a two wire bypass and you burn a cd from your comp and download an update to the unit itself i did it works great.

z2
z2 has many output options.the map info is stored on 20 gigs of the hard drive so not only can you be using the nav with voice command you can also watch dvd or when you put any cd in the drive it automatically gets ripped to the hard drives libary.there is a bypass that needs to be performed but it very simple.i have one and think its great
